RYA Stage 1, 2 ,3, 4 or Start Racing training delivered over a full week, booking early is essential.  For 8+ yr olds No experience is necessary to book onto the Stage 1 course, Stage 1 is required to book onto Stage 2, Stage 2 is required to book onto Stage 3, Stage 3 for Stage 4 and Stage 4 for start racing.

What is the course?

After a weeks boating and theory you will be more confident and able when sailing a dinghy in light to moderate conditions. Exactly what you will do will be dependent upon the course you are taking. Those going for their Stage 1 will spend their week in the bigger boats with an instructor onboard, those on the Stage 2 course are likely to be in Pico's and Stage 3 candidates are likely to be in lasers or Feva's. The race training group will be in lasers.

What should I bring?

In essence you will need, clothes for the shore, clothes for sailing, your logbook and a way to make notes etc. It is always colder on the water than on land and you may be wet for many hours so make sure you have enough. A full kit list is available here:

Please bring the following items to your course. 

  • Lunch, water and snacks.  Light refreshments will be available during bar hours. Water and snacks may be taken afloat with you or in the coach boat.  
  • Pen and paper. 
  • Your logbook if you have one. 
  • Buoyancy Aid if you have one. 
  • Hat (cap or winter warm) 
  • Sunscreen 
  • Sunglasses (with retainer)
  • Towel 
  • Dry change of clothes 
  • Old sneakers or water shoes.  Shoes must be closed toe and heel.  Flip flops are not allowed! 
  • Wetsuit or warm clothes and full waterproofs (you will get wet). 
  • Wind breaker or waterproof jacket 
  • Clothes appropriate for the weather of the day. It is much colder on the water so please dress over-warm, we can always put a layer in the coach boat. 

We strongly recommend that you bring a helmet. These can be found inexpensively online, alternatively, cycling helmets are great.
